Output 3360f71b92619f294293823a13149d31afb6216672844a401c1e9226cbfe7ec8:0

value
43089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a52683c7d2fc7ea67e2d3e6ab7c8898eb62e7c2 OP_EQUAL
address
3FkzhqTtitBccTJWN5mBeqUeYVsagr71Xj
transaction
3360f71b92619f294293823a13149d31afb6216672844a401c1e9226cbfe7ec8
confirmations
197124
spent
true